1. Pruning timeIt is recommended to prune Milan in November, when winter is approaching. There are two main reasons for this. One is that the weather has become cooler and the air humidity has also decreased, so the number of germs will be reduced a lot. After pruning at this time, the plants are less likely to get disease. The second is that it is in a dormant state at this time and grows relatively slowly, so it is easy to shape after pruning. 2. Pruning method1. Cut off diseased leaves: Before pruning, observe the plant first and find all the poorly growing branches and leaves, that is, dry, soft, wilted, and yellowed branches and leaves. Then prepare a pair of small scissors and cut off the branches and leaves from the base. This can allow it to save a lot of nutrients, which is beneficial for wintering and growth next year. 2. Shaping pruning: In addition to cutting off poorly growing branches, shaping pruning should also be performed at this time. The specific pruning method should be determined according to the type of plant you want it to grow into. For example, if you want it to grow into a spherical shape, you need to shorten the branches that are too long on the outside of the plant and thin out the branches that are too dense. After cutting, apply disinfectant to the cut. |
